The T-10 Parachute is a series of static line-deployed parachutes used by the United States armed forces for combat mass-assault airborne operations and training. It is a static line, non-steerable parachute designed for mass tactical jumps. The static line and parachute bag are a one-piece unit. The modified improved reserve parachute system (MIRPS) has a deployment assistance device activated pilot parachute with bridle line and apex weight. In 1976, the B model introduced the anti-inversion net; in 1986, the C model was introduced, which changed the pocket band free length from 4" to 7½".
